Why Pet Insurance and Wellness Plans Matter 💡

Routine care keeps pets healthy, but emergencies can happen at any moment. Wellness plans focus on predictable care: vaccinations, dental cleanings, and exams. Insurance addresses unexpected events like accidents or sudden illnesses. Some plans now combine both, offering comprehensive coverage that balances preventive and emergency needs.

How to Choose the Right Plan 🏥

  • Assess Your Pet’s Needs: Young pets often need routine vaccinations, while older pets may require coverage for chronic conditions.
  • Check Coverage Details: Understand which services are included, reimbursement rates, and deductibles.
  • Consider Lifestyle: Active pets or pets prone to accidents might benefit from broader insurance coverage.
  • Budget and Flexibility: Evaluate monthly premiums versus potential out-of-pocket costs.

FAQ ❓

Q: Can wellness plans replace pet insurance?
A: No. Wellness plans cover routine care, while insurance protects against accidents and illnesses.

Q: Are all wellness add-ons similar?
A: Not exactly. Each plan differs in coverage for exams, dental, lab tests, and other preventive services.

Q: Can older pets benefit from wellness-inclusive insurance?
A: Yes. Even preventive care remains valuable for maintaining comfort and monitoring chronic conditions.

Q: Is it possible to switch plans if needed?
A: Many providers allow flexibility, but always check waiting periods and coverage differences before switching.
